32 REFRIGERATION CAPACITY LOW
Alarm Type
Associated Alarm
Codes
How Alarm is Set
Indicates that the unit's heating or cooling capacity has degraded to the point where it has insufficient capacity to
operate. The unit's cooling or heating performance is considerably impaired and corrective actions, such as defrost,
and have failed to improve performance.
How Alarm is Cleared
This alarm is cleared manually.
Considerations
Alarm code 32 is typically preceded by an alarm code 26.
Diagnostic Procedure
Download and review the ServiceWatch data logger using Technician Level to determine the conditions at the time
the alarm was set.
1. Check temperature differential by displaying the temperature differential, or by checking the difference
between the control return and control discharge sensors.
2. Check refrigerant level.
3. Attach gauges and evaluate unit refrigeration system performance.
4. Verify that sensor grades are set correctly.
5. Check for proper air flow. Short cycling, caused by a blocked air flow path, may generate this code.
6. Check compressor and refrigeration system.
